WebApr 13, 2024 · Popular education is an approach to education that emphasizes the collective and participatory learning of people who are oppressed or marginalized by dominant … WebJan 4, 2024 · The birth of professional sports leagues in the USA also gave immediate rise to new betting opportunities, as well as problems associated with corruption. The oldest professional league in the USA, baseball’s National League, formed in 1876, and by 1877 the Louisville Grays ended the season mired in a betting scandal and ceased operations.
